Going green doesn’t mean sacrificing quality

Taking a step toward a greener life may be easier than you imagine.

Small changes in your daily life — at home and at work — can make a big difference when it comes to protecting the environment. Most of us want to do our part for a better planet, but with busy, overscheduled lives, we often find the very idea overwhelming.

But taking the first step toward a greener life need not be difficult. Little things, like replacing your regular brand of household paper products for a brand made from recycled paper, can make a big difference.

Here’s an encouraging fact: If every household in the United States used one roll of paper towels or bath tissue made from 100 percent recycled paper, it could save 1 million trees. Making these simple yet meaningful changes are good examples to set for your children and provide a teaching moment at home.

Going green doesn’t mean sacrificing quality, either. That’s a myth. Paper towels and tissue made from recycled paper still have the strength and absorbency you need to get the job done — from cleaning countertops to wiping noses.
